EPL: He carries Arsenal every week – Merson suggests who should win PFA Player of the Year

Arsenal legend, Paul Merson, has suggested that Declan Rice should win the PFA Player of the Year award ahead of Manchester United captain Bruno Fernandes.

Merson argued that Rice has been single-handedly carrying Arsenal week after week, both in the Premier League and the Champions League.

Writing in his Sportskeeda column, Merson stated: “There is a big debate across the country about who should win PFA Player of the Year.

“But honestly, I don’t see a comparison between Bruno Fernandes and Declan Rice. Bruno plays once a week, while Rice is carrying Arsenal week in and week out in the Premier League and Champions League.

“Don’t get me wrong, Fernandes is having a great season. But in my opinion, when it comes to Rice, there is no debate at all.”
